Several students from our class went on excursions and each paid the same amount. In the end, some money was left over that needed to be returned to them. If we returned €3 to each person, there would still be €5 left. If we returned €4 to each person, there would be €20 missing. How many cents should we return to each person to distribute the money fairly?

Final Answer:

x =  20
